SpringBoot整合Mybatis

这篇我们来简单使用SpringBoot整合mybatis来进行一些基础的CRUD操作。

1 首先导入mybatis依赖和mysql的依赖

        <!--Mysql数据库-->
        <dependency>
            <groupId>mysql</groupId>
            <artifactId>mysql-connector-java</artifactId>
            <version>8.0.26</version>
        </dependency>
        <!--Mybatis框架-->
        <dependency>
            <groupId>org.mybatis.spring.boot</groupId>
            <artifactId>mybatis-spring-boot-starter</artifactId>
            <version>2.2.2</version>
        </dependency>

 然后我们创建几个文件夹

 

 然后我们在配置文件中加入一些相关的配置

 

server.port=8848

# Mysql
spring.datasource.username=root
spring.datasource.password=root
spring.datasource.driver-class-name=com.mysql.cj.jdbc.Driver
spring.datasource.url=jdbc:mysql://localhost:3306/crud?serverTimezone=Asia/Shanghai

# Mybatis
mybatis.type-aliases-package=com.ywt.security.model
mybatis.mapper-locations=classpath:mapper/*.xml

在启动类上加上注解包扫描 

 

 以上就是我们需要的所有配置,接下来我们来开始编写代码


在数据库中创建一个Student表,表的字段有id,name,age

 

在mapper创建StudentMapper编写Sql语句

 

 在测试类中进行测试

 

 添加成功,来看一下数据库

 查询一下可以看到已经添加成功了,然后我们定义其他三个方法

 修改操作

 删除操作

 查询

 

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值